Output 50cbcb565612e317778407b8a082c53a4ee2955d52f1038f92e9749ab97e7e0d:1

value
3952507310
script pubkey
OP_0 OP_PUSHBYTES_20 1d629898622d7a71785b13516e2f8e2e2c0326b9
address
tb1qr43f3xrz94a8z7zmzdgkutuw9ckqxf4e7j7fc3
transaction
50cbcb565612e317778407b8a082c53a4ee2955d52f1038f92e9749ab97e7e0d